The Hot Country Knights are back and better than ever.
If you’re a fan of ’90s country, then you need to familiarize yourself with the Hot Country Knights. The supergroup has been making music for decades, but most country fans were unfamiliar with their work until 2015.
The HCK are very selective with their musical releases and tour dates, so catching them live is a treat for anyone. And they love to make surprise appearances with the “Drunk On A Plane” singer, Dierks Bentley’s tour. This is because Bentley helps produce the group’s music.
In 2023, Bentley hit the studio with the HCK and fellow ’90s star Darla McFarland to release two heaters, “Herassment” and “Midnight Rodeo.”
Darla McFarland and frontman Doug Douglason used to be old flames. While I hoped that we’d get some new singles from the duo after the release of “Herassment,” it appears some bad blood from their past relationship might have resurfaced because at a recent HCK appearance, they brought out a new collaborator.
At Ohio’s The Country Fest, the Knights brought out a brand new mustache-rocking, cigarette-smoking cutie, which made the girls swoon. It’s giving the same energy as George Strait, making “a cowgirl’s jeans twitch from 100 yards.” This new band member might remind you of the ’90s country revivalist Zach Top, but given that the HCK don’t work with modern-day artists, it’s hard to believe they would team up with the “I Never Lie” hitmaker.
But this is not Zach Top, this is recently released prisoner Billy Bottoms… and before you get any ideas, Alan Jackson is not his dad.
Billy Bottoms sold the Ohio crowd that he learned to sing country music while he was in the slammer, and boy, did he learn a thing or two. He and the other HCK fired up the ’90s John Michael Montgomery classic “Sold (The Grundy County Auction Incident).”
Billy Bottoms is a machine that steps up to the microphone, flawlessly delivering lyrics while ripping a cigarette. Talk about talent. Fans were loving the addition of Billy Bottoms to the group, with some comments saying:
“He is the reincarnation of country music we ALL NEEDED.”
Talk about some high praise. I hope we see more Billy Bottoms with the Hot Country Knights because this collaboration is a must-watch. They are electric on stage together.
